The TS (Training School) patches are rare....these are what we wore on our Uniform shirts & our jackets back when I was in proby school in '68 ...we had to wear the shirts (& jackets in cold weather) back & forth to school....we were only in school for 6 weeks & you could not wait to get that patch off & get into the Field because it signified you only had between 0 to 6 weeks OTJ as you went back & forth..

I have a large grey with blue lettering maltese cross FDNY patch which has "Probationary Fireman" embroided in the circle where the badge number would be. I understood from my dad that these were sewn on the back of the probies shirts back in the '30's and 40's. If I can find it I'll get a photo up. I hope.
